Potosi, Bolivia, cob 1 real, 1648R, extremely rare. S-P31; KM-12a. 3.43 grams. Very broad flan with full and clear 648 of date outside of full cross, clear P-R to left of full shield, darkly toned (probably debased) and with slightly greasy-looking surfaces but high grade (XF) and very important as the first clear specimen on record of this date and assayer in the minor denominations.
